A commercial kitchen produces far more than food. It also creates heat, smoke, steam, grease, and strong cooking smells. Without a proper ventilation system, these elements can quickly make the kitchen uncomfortable and difficult to manage. This is why commercial ventilation and environmental control in Dubai plays such an important role in restaurants, hotels, bakeries, cafés, cloud kitchens, and food production units.

A well-planned ventilation system keeps the air moving, removes excess heat, and supports a safer working environment. It also helps kitchen equipment perform better and reduces pressure on air-conditioning systems.

Why Good Ventilation Is Essential for Commercial Kitchens?

Commercial kitchens often run for long hours, with several appliances working at the same time. Fryers, grills, ovens, tandoors, and cooking ranges release a large amount of heat and smoke. If the ventilation system cannot handle this load, the kitchen may become hot, greasy, and unpleasant.

Proper ventilation helps to:

  • Remove smoke, steam, and airborne grease
  • Control heat near cooking areas
  • Reduce strong food odours
  • Improve air quality for kitchen staff
  • Protect ceilings, walls, and appliances
  • Lower the risk of grease buildup
  • Support cleaner and safer daily operations

A comfortable kitchen can also help staff stay focused during busy service hours. When the air feels cleaner and the temperature remains manageable, employees can work more efficiently.

Key Parts of a Commercial Ventilation System

A complete kitchen ventilation system includes different parts that work together. The correct setup depends on the kitchen size, cooking style, appliance type, working hours, and building layout.

Kitchen Exhaust Hoods

The exhaust hood sits above cooking equipment and captures heat, grease, smoke, and steam before they spread through the kitchen.

Heavy cooking appliances, such as grills, fryers, and ranges, need hoods designed to handle grease-laden air. Steam-producing equipment may require a different hood design. The hood must cover the cooking equipment properly to collect polluted air effectively.

Exhaust Fans

Exhaust fans pull contaminated air through the hood and send it outside through the duct system. The fan capacity must match the cooking load.

A weak fan may leave smoke and heat inside the kitchen. On the other hand, a fan that is too powerful may disturb air pressure and increase noise. The right fan selection helps maintain steady airflow without wasting energy.

Fresh Air Supply

When the exhaust system removes air, fresh air must enter the kitchen to replace it. This is known as make-up air.

Without enough fresh air, the kitchen may develop negative pressure. Staff may notice doors becoming difficult to open, smoke moving into dining areas, or air-conditioning systems struggling to maintain the room temperature.

A balanced fresh air system keeps airflow stable and supports better working conditions.

Ductwork and Filters

Ducts carry hot and greasy air from the hood to the outside discharge point. The duct route should remain as direct as possible and must include access points for cleaning.

Grease filters collect oil particles before they enter the ductwork. Some kitchens may also require carbon filters or odour-control units, especially when nearby offices, shops, or residential buildings could be affected by cooking smells.

Environmental Control Beyond Smoke Removal

Ventilation is only one part of a complete environmental control system. Commercial kitchens also need to manage temperature, humidity, air pressure, and indoor air quality.

Dubai’s warm weather can make kitchen temperature control challenging. When ovens, grills, and fryers operate together, heat levels can rise quickly. A planned combination of extraction, fresh air, and air conditioning can help keep the space comfortable.

Humidity control also matters in bakeries, storage areas, dishwashing sections, and food preparation rooms. Excess moisture can cause condensation, mould growth, unpleasant smells, and damage to ingredients or surfaces.

Planning the Right Ventilation System

Every kitchen needs a system based on its own operating conditions. A small café will have different needs from a hotel kitchen or central food production unit.

Before choosing equipment, businesses should review:

  • Kitchen size and layout
  • Type of food preparation
  • Number of cooking appliances
  • Heat, grease, and steam levels
  • Working hours
  • Duct route and outlet location
  • Fresh air availability
  • Noise control requirements
  • Future equipment additions

A professional site assessment can help identify the right hood size, fan capacity, filtration method, and duct design.

Maintenance Keeps the System Working Properly

Regular cleaning and maintenance are essential for every commercial ventilation system. Grease can collect inside filters, hoods, fans, and ducts over time. This buildup can reduce airflow and increase fire risk.

Kitchen operators should clean filters frequently and arrange professional inspection of fans, motors, belts, and ductwork.

Routine maintenance helps prevent unpleasant odours, poor extraction, excessive noise, high electricity use, and sudden equipment failure.

Frequently Asked Questions and Answers

1. What is commercial ventilation?

Commercial ventilation is a system that removes heat, smoke, grease, odours, and stale air from commercial buildings while supplying fresh air to maintain a safe and comfortable indoor environment.

2. What type of engineering control is ventilation?

Ventilation is an engineering control that reduces airborne contaminants by removing polluted air and introducing clean air, helping create a safer workplace.

4. What is environmental control?

Environmental control is the process of managing temperature, humidity, airflow, and air quality to create a safe, comfortable, and healthy indoor environment.
